Origin

During the Industrial Revolution, workers in coal mines and textile mills needed a small dog to help to control the rat population. They chose Yorkshire Terriers because of their strong spirit and fearless attitude. Selective breeding refined the distinctive traits of the breed including its silky steel-blue fur and confident attitude.

Yorkshire Terriers are adored for their lively temperament and stylish appearance. As long as they are given plenty of attention and stimulation, they are able to adapt to various living conditions. Characteristics

Yorkshire Terriers or Yorkies are a distinctive blend of personality characteristics that make them adored pets. They are intelligent, alert, and vocal little dogs who act as watchdogs. They're also a tenacious breed, which helps them overcome obstacles and thrive in different situations. Their diminutive size and high head carriage provide them with a self-assured, regal appearance that conveys a sense of vigor and strength.

furbabyscanada-20240713-0010-1.jpgDue due to their small size, Yorkies are prone to cold weather and can be prone to heat stroke. They also are at risk of heart disease, which is why it's crucial to keep up with routine health checks, like annual visits to your veterinarian, as well as yearly blood screenings, to prevent problems from developing.

Yorkies are prone to sudden changes or movements in their diet due to their delicate digestive system. In addition their eyes are highly susceptible to injury, making it important to ensure they have a safe environment and plenty of safe spaces to rest in.

Yorkies are incredibly attentive and attention, which is why they usually respond to training and learn new tricks and commands quickly. However, they can be a bit stubborn, and you'll have to be patient during training sessions and use positive reinforcement to get them to cooperate.

Small dogs can get very excited, particularly when they're playing with toys or playing with their owners. They're also susceptible to anxiety, so they'll need plenty of playtime and mental stimulation in order to remain calm and happy.

Yorkies are wonderful companions for those who live alone or in households of all sizes however they are not recommended for families with small children. Children who aren't patient or careful with them can cause injury to their bones that are fragile. They're a good option, however, for older children who are able to manage dogs of a small size.

Yorkies are small dogs and are susceptible to hypoglycemia. This can lead to fatigue and lethargy, and it may require emergency veterinary treatment. Teacup Yorkies also are more likely to develop dental disease due to their small mouths. This can cause infections, the deterioration of the jaw bone and tooth loss. To avoid these issues owners should brush their dogs' teeth every day using a pet-specific toothpaste. Additionally, regular veterinary oral exams and cleanings should be conducted to eliminate tartar and plaque before they can cause gum tooth loss or gum disease.

Training

These little dogs are prone to injuries from jumping off (relatively) high furniture, so it's important to ensure your home is puppy-proofed.

It's not enough just to make your home safe from hazards like sharp objects. It is also essential to offer a safe place for your dog to sleep in. Crate training can be essential to socializing your puppy so that he is able to adjust to new environments and situations. Start early with socialization and with the help of your vet, introduce your pup to a variety of animals, people as well as sounds and other surroundings in a safe, secure environment.

Your puppy should be fed a healthy diet that prioritizes natural ingredients and steers clear of artificial additives. Many commercial pet food products contain colorants, flavor enhancers, and chemical preservatives that can cause allergies in puppies. In addition to avoiding these ingredients make sure you choose a kibble that includes whole meat as the main ingredient and does not contain any fillers like corn, wheat or soy.

In addition to a premium diet, it's also essential to give your puppy clean water. Bottled water from a spring or filtered water are superior to tap water. Tap water is contaminated with chemicals and chlorine that can cause stomach irritations in small breeds.
